Driveway Leveling in Houston, TX
Driveway leveling services involve adjusting the surface of an existing driveway to correct uneven or sunken areas, creating a smooth and stable surface. This process is commonly used for residential driveways that have developed cracks, ruts, or dips over time due to soil settlement or water erosion. Projects typically include concrete, asphalt, or gravel driveways, with the goal of improving safety, appearance, and functionality. Homeowners often seek driveway leveling to prevent tripping hazards, enhance curb appeal, and prepare for repairs or resurfacing.
Before requesting driveway leveling, property owners should consider the extent of the unevenness and the underlying causes. It’s helpful to understand whether the surface is cracked or broken, as well as the condition of the base material beneath the driveway. Proper assessment can determine if leveling is a suitable solution or if additional repairs are needed to ensure long-term stability. Contacting a professional for an evaluation can provide clarity on the best approach for restoring a level, durable driveway.

Driveway Leveling Questions
What causes driveway unevenness? Soil shifting, poor initial grading, or erosion can lead to uneven driveways over time.
How can driveway leveling improve property value? A level driveway enhances curb appeal and provides a safer, more functional space for parking and access.
Is driveway leveling suitable for all driveway types? Most concrete and asphalt driveways can be leveled, but the method depends on the existing material and condition.
What signs indicate a driveway needs leveling? Visible cracks, pooling water, or noticeable dips are common signs that driveway leveling may be needed.
